What Happens When You Fail to Submit Your Annual Returns on time?

If you’ve registered a business or company with;

⚜️ -
Business Intellectual Property Authority! or;

♻️ -
Namibia Tax Revenue Agency!

This is for you.

Most entrepreneurs and business owners make the mistake of ignoring their annual return obligations.

Here’s the truth💯

Failing to file your & Annual Returns ---- isn’t just “no big deal.” It’s a silent trap.

And here's why:

You risk having your company marked “INACTIVE”

When your company status is listed as inactive on BIPA or NAMRA portals, it signals non-compliance.

This alone can cost you serious credibility —

✅️You’ll be charged penalty fees.
✅️You may lose your company name.
✅️You lose trust with the general public and relevant stakeholders such as banks and government institutions — and opportunities.

➡️No serious investor, partner, or client will trust a company that can’t even manage basic legal compliance. Annual returns are part of your brand reputation.

Handle it like the pro you are.

NamRA announces a further extension for the submission of Income Tax Returns in line with Section 21 of the Income Tax Act, now due by 31 October 2026. Taxpayers are encouraged to take note and comply accordingly.

Approximately 97% of small and medium enterprises (SMEs) in Namibia are considered non-bankable by traditional financial institutions, highlighting structural challenges facing entrepreneurs despite growing interest in the sector, according to the Namibia Tourism Board (NTB).

The findings were presented by NTB Chief Executive Officer Sebulon Chicalu during an entrepreneurship and compliance training programme in Windhoek.

Chicalu said access to finance remains one of the most significant barriers to SME development, with many entrepreneurs unable to meet basic funding requirements.

“Many Namibian entrepreneurs fail to secure funding because they are ill-prepared. Start-ups often lack proper documentation and a clear understanding of their specific business needs when approaching banks,” he said.
